Overview of the Gmmk Pro
The Gmmk Pro is a versatile, customizable mechanical keyboard known for its solid build quality and user-friendly features. It is built with a sturdy aluminum top plate, providing durability and a premium feel. One of its standout features is hot-swappable switches, allowing users to change switches without soldering, making it ideal for enthusiasts who like to experiment with different typing experiences.
The Gmmk Pro supports multiple layouts, including 75%, TKL, and full-size options, giving users flexibility based on their workspace needs. It also features RGB backlighting, programmable keys, and a USB-C connection for fast data transfer. Its open-source firmware and community support make customization accessible for advanced users.
Overview of the Filco Majestouch
The Filco Majestouch is a classic mechanical keyboard renowned for its robust construction and consistent typing experience. It features a minimalist design with a solid metal top plate and high-quality key switches, typically Cherry MX switches, known for their reliability and smooth actuation. The Majestouch is often favored by typists and gamers who prioritize performance over aesthetics.
This keyboard is available in various layouts, including TKL and full-size, but generally lacks RGB lighting and extensive customization options. Its focus is on providing a dependable, no-frills typing experience with excellent build quality and longevity. The Filco Majestouch is often regarded as a workhorse keyboard suitable for professional and gaming environments.
Key Features Comparison
- Build Quality: Gmmk Pro features an aluminum top plate; Filco Majestouch uses a metal top with a sturdy frame.
- Switch Compatibility: Gmmk Pro has hot-swappable switches; Filco uses soldered Cherry MX switches.
- Customization: Gmmk Pro offers extensive programmability and RGB lighting; Filco has limited customization options.
- Design: Gmmk Pro has a modern, colorful aesthetic; Filco maintains a minimalist, professional look.
- Connectivity: Both use USB-C, but Gmmk Pro supports multiple layouts and configurations.
- Price Range: Gmmk Pro tends to be more affordable; Filco Majestouch is often priced higher due to its premium build.
Which One Should You Choose?
If you value customization, RGB lighting, and a flexible layout, the Gmmk Pro is an excellent choice. Its hot-swappable switches make it ideal for users who like to experiment and personalize their typing experience. It is also more budget-friendly, making it accessible for a wider audience.
On the other hand, if you prioritize durability, a traditional design, and a proven track record, the Filco Majestouch is the superior option. Its high-quality Cherry MX switches and minimalist aesthetic appeal to professionals and gamers who want a reliable, no-nonsense keyboard that lasts for years.
